1. What is Siem Reap Famous For?

Siem Reap is famous for its ancient temples, especially Angkor Wat, which is the largest religious monument in the world. Built-in the 12th century, Angkor Wat is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and attracts millions of visitors every year. Siem Reap is also famous for its vibrant nightlife and street food scene.

2. What is the Best Time to Visit Siem Reap?

The best time to visit Siem Reap is between November and March when the weather is dry and cool. The temperature during this time hovers around 25°C, making it an ideal time to explore the temples without the scorching heat. However, this is the peak season, so the prices of accommodation and tickets to temples may be higher.

3. What is the Local Currency of Siem Reap?

The local currency of Siem Reap is Cambodian Riel; however, US dollars are widely accepted everywhere. If you’re traveling from outside Cambodia, it’s best to exchange your money into US dollars before arriving. Keep small denominations with you as most vendors cannot break large bills.

6. What Should I Wear While Visiting Temples in Siem Reap?

The temples of Angkor Wat are religious sites, and visitors are expected to dress modestly. It is recommended to wear long sleeves and pants that cover your knees. Skirts, shorts, or revealing tops are not allowed. Remember to remove your shoes before entering the temple, and avoid touching any carvings or statues.

7. How Can I Get Around in Siem Reap?

The most convenient way to get around in Siem Reap is by tuk-tuk, which is a three-wheeled vehicle. It’s affordable, and most drivers speak English, making it easy to communicate. You can also rent a bicycle or a motorbike to explore the city on your own. However, it’s important to note that Cambodian traffic can be chaotic, so make sure you have travel insurance and wear a helmet while riding a motorbike.

8. What Should I Eat in Siem Reap?

Siem Reap is known for its vibrant street food scene, and you can indulge in some of the most delicious Khmer cuisine while exploring the city. Some of the must-try dishes include Fish Amok, a traditional curry made with fish and coconut milk, and Lok Lak, which is a stir-fry of beef or chicken with vegetables and rice. Vegetarian options are also available, and you can try dishes like Red Curry or Pumpkin Coconut Soup.
